Latest Patents

Samel holds a patent for a "Freediving Safety Apparatus." This apparatus is designed to provide freedivers with increased safety and protection against potential dangers such as Shallow Water Blackout and incapacitating hypoxia. The invention focuses on ensuring greater reliability of functioning while also enhancing the comfort of wearing the device during freediving activities.
